Abstract
An LD end-pumped Nd:YAG/SrWO4 continuous-wave 560Â nm laser is presented based on intracavity sum-frequency mixing of the fundamental and first-Strokes light. The maximum output power of 330Â mW at 559.6Â nm was obtained for the diode pump power of 13.7Â W and the conversion efficiency was about 2.5%. The intense blue emission was also observed in the SrWO4 crystal when the Raman laser was operating above threshold. This blue emission is centered at 473Â nm, which also happened to YVO4.
